Output 59a08afec2a4a9ceb0b028d26676eabaed983fb85a60f7d0c579853e610b3e75:3

value
20318313
script pubkey
OP_0 OP_PUSHBYTES_20 8b123b744a596bf1b758707269df37b97565d439
address
ltc1q3vfrkaz2t94lrd6cwpexnhehh96kt4petlnyw2
transaction
59a08afec2a4a9ceb0b028d26676eabaed983fb85a60f7d0c579853e610b3e75
spent
true